About Factory Simulator
Factory Simulator is an open-world industrial resource-gathering and automation game on Roblox developed by Gaming Glove Studios, with 74.2 million visits, 398,000 favorites, and a community of 303,000+ group members. It has been actively maintained through April 2026, distinguishing it from most games in the tycoon genre by combining open-world exploration with factory building.
The production loop starts with manual harvesting and scales into full automation as the map opens up. Players physically travel to resource nodes to unlock new zones, then build conveyor belt networks to process materials into sellable goods:
- 🗺️ Explore an open world where distance from spawn directly correlates with resource rarity and value
- 🏠 Build and connect machines - lumber cutters, ore miners, refineries, and conveyor belts - into efficient production chains
- 💰 Sell refined goods for Cash and reinvest in higher-tier machines and deeper map zones
- ⏳ Timed boosts from codes and upgrades accelerate both movement speed and Cash earnings
Cash is the core currency for all purchases. The Mountain Range zone is the high-value exploration target for experienced players. Refining raw materials before selling is always more profitable than selling raw - building a complete chain from harvest to finished product is the primary scaling strategy.
Two evergreen codes are embedded directly in the game description: warpspeed for 2x walk speed and payday for 2x Cash, both of which give meaningful advantages when traversing the large open world and maximizing machine output.
